David C. Hoch
David C. Hoch, 57, of Slatington, died July 8, 2016, in Palmerton Hospital.
He and his wife LeAnn K. (Hartz) Hoch were married 31 years last October.
Born in Allentown, he was a son of Carl and Katharine (Behler) Hoch of Orefield.
Vice president of retail lending at New Tripoli Bank, Claussville, he was treasurer of the Heidelberg Game Protective Association, Leaser Lake Heritage Foundation and the 4-H Development Fund.
A life member of Ontelaunee Rod and Gun Club, he was an active member of Wings Rod and Gun Club.
He was a member of Ebenezer United Church of Christ, New Tripoli.
Aa devoted husband and father, he loved spending time with his family and friends, and was truly beloved by many.
He enjoyed being in the outdoors hunting, fishing, golfing and gardening, and was an avid bird watcher.
He loved taking his dog, Gracie, for walks and pheasant hunting.
In addition to his wife, he is survived by daughters Dianna C. and husband, Erich Klein III, of Canton, N.Y. and Kaitlyn L. of Slatington; son Andrew D. of Slatington; brothers Peter and wife, Linda, of Chittenango, N.Y., James of Fort Bragg, Calif., and Timothy and partner, Gabriel Monsalve, of Slatington; nieces and nephews.
